What Does 41 Mean in Slang?
By late 2025, a curious new term started popping up in group chats, social media bios, and cryptic captions—41. At first glance, it makes no sense. There’s no obvious meaning tied to the number, no historical event or pop culture reference that clearly explains it. Yet, for a growing number of teenagers, it’s become a kind of inside joke, a quiet nod to belonging.
Rather than standing for a specific phrase or concept, 41 seems to thrive in its ambiguity. It’s not an acronym or a coded insult. Instead, it functions as a kind of cultural handshake—something understood only by those "in the know." Much like how earlier generations used terms like “on god” or “rizz” to signal identity and in-group awareness, 41 acts as a lightweight, almost playful, symbol of shared youth culture.
Some speculate it could be a random number plucked from obscurity just to confuse adults. Others suggest it might have originated in a niche online community or even a misheard lyric. But the truth is, its lack of definition is part of the point. In a world where trends are instantly documented and dissected, 41 remains deliberately elusive—unexplained, unapologetic, and strangely unifying.
As with most youth-driven slang, it may fade as quickly as it emerged. But for now, if someone drops “41” into a conversation and you don’t get it, that’s probably exactly the point. It’s not about meaning. It’s about being part of the moment—before it’s explained, labeled, and sold back to you.
